Mission at start of talk
To begin growing a diverse, well-connected network at the intersection of journalism and technology focused on revitalizing participatory democracy ... through seeding innovative ideas ... deepening relationships . . . and inspiring action.
Mission idea near end of talk
"The convergence of journalism and technology to invent the next generation news ecology."
